Frequently asked questions about campings in Ayrshire

  • Are there any popular sports or events to experience in Ayrshire, United Kingdom?

    Ayrshire has a vibrant sporting scene. The Open Championship, a major golf tournament, has been held at Royal Troon and Turnberry, both in Ayrshire, several times. For horse racing fans, Ayr Racecourse hosts regular meetings throughout the year. Many local sporting clubs also offer events and matches throughout the year.

  • Which lesser-known sights are worth visiting in Ayrshire, United Kingdom?

    While Culzean Castle and the Robert Burns Birthplace Museum are well-known, consider exploring the smaller, charming towns like Irvine, with its historic harbour and Seagate Castle, or explore the ruins of Dundonald Castle. The Ayrshire Coastal Path offers stunning views and hidden coves, perfect for a quiet escape.

  • What foods is Ayrshire, United Kingdom best known for?

    Ayrshire is known for its delicious dairy products, particularly Ayrshire Dunlop cheese. Seafood is also prominent, with fresh catches available at many restaurants along the coast. Local farms often sell fresh produce, and many pubs and restaurants feature traditional Scottish dishes.

  • Does Ayrshire, United Kingdom have any weather, wildlife, or natural hazards travellers should know about?

    Ayrshire's weather can be changeable, so packing layers is advisable. Strong winds are common along the coast. While generally safe, be mindful of the tides when exploring the coastline. You might spot various bird species, seals, and possibly even dolphins along the coast, but avoid disturbing wildlife.

  • What is the ideal three-day itinerary in Ayrshire, United Kingdom?

    Day 1: Explore Ayr, visiting Ayr Racecourse and the Robert Burns Birthplace Museum. Day 2: Head to the coast, perhaps walking a section of the Ayrshire Coastal Path and visiting Culzean Castle. Day 3: Discover the inland areas, perhaps visiting one of Ayrshire's many country parks or exploring a charming town like Irvine.
